What Is That Pain Telling You?

Pain in the ball of the foot can come from several underlying conditions, and the right diagnosis is key to getting fast, effective relief.

1. Metatarsalgia

Metatarsalgia refers to inflammation and pain in the metatarsal region—right beneath the toes. It’s often caused by:

  • High-impact activities like running or jumping
  • Poorly fitting shoes or high heels
  • Abnormal foot shape or biomechanics
  • Excessive pressure on the forefoot

Symptoms may include:

  • Sharp, burning, or aching pain
  • Increased discomfort when standing or walking
  • Feeling like there’s a pebble in your shoe

2. Stress Fracture

A stress fracture is a small crack in the bone, commonly seen in the metatarsals. It can result from:

  • Repetitive stress or overuse
  • Sudden increases in physical activity
  • Weak or thinning bones (osteopenia or osteoporosis)

Signs to watch for:

  • Localized pain that worsens with activity
  • Swelling on the top of the foot
  • Bruising or tenderness when pressing the area

Why You Shouldn’t Wait

Ignoring foot pain or trying to “walk it off” can worsen the condition, increase recovery time, or even lead to long-term complications. Early diagnosis and treatment can make a huge difference.
